What If I Aggravated A Pre-Existing Condition At Work?

More often than not, injured workers have some sort of pre-injjury issue or a pre-existing condition. Under the Wisconsin Workers Compensation Act, employees are covered under what’s called the ASIS rule. And what that means is is that the employer took you as you were or ASIS before the incident happened. And so as long as that work injury aggravated that condition beyond its normal progression or it made that pre-existing condition worse than what it was before you started there, you would still be covered under the

Wisconsin Workers Compensation Act.
